I had an issue with the connectors heating up. Got through to customer service the first call (this was about a month or two ago). The rep gave me a simple fix of spreading the center pin to provide better contact. Seemed to fix the issue.
They are not the only maker of heated gear though. I've read good things about Warm&Safe and PowerLett seems to get good reviews as well. Even tourmaster is not bad although they are slightly cheaper quality wise and don't have the great warranty of the others they are also a lot cheaper in price.
